Carspace in London

Carspace

Monomark House, 27, Old Gloucester St
WC1N 3AX
020 7419 8755
Write your review of Carspace
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
547 ft
Hertz Rent-a-Car
156, Southampton Row, Russell Square
London WC1B 5AR
0.3 mi
Enterprise Rent A Car
49, Woburn Place
London WC1H 0JZ
0.4 mi
West End Chauffeur Services
9 Great Ressull Street
London WC1B 3NH
0.4 mi
Easirent Car Hire Kings Cross
175 Gray's Inn Road
London WC1X 8UE
0.5 mi
Panache Chauffeur Hire Ltd
90 Long Acre, Covent Garden
London WC2E 9RZ
0.5 mi
Mr Pink Car Hire
47 Chancery Lane
London WC2A 1RF